ROYSTON AND DISTRICT MUSEUM, Lower King Street, Royston, Hertfordshire
SG8 5AL. Tel: 01763 242587. The Royston Tapestry at the Museum
is a project initiated in 1992 by the present curator and depicting
scenes from the towns past, which, when finished, will
rival the Bayeux Tapestry in its skill and originality. www.roystonmuseum.org.uk.
Location: In the centre of Royston.
ROYSTON CAVE, Melbourn
Street, Royston, Tel: 01763 242587. The cave is owned by the
Town Council and opened for public visits by the Royston and
District History Society at weekends from Easter to the end of
September. Please remember that the cave is prone to flooding
and is liable to be closed without warning if there has been
heavy rain. Royston Town Council Tel: 01763 245484. Location:
In the centre of Royston.
